Change is the root of all opportunity, at least as far as technology goes. For databases, upgrades and patching bring with them the possibility of unexpected behavioural changes and an improvement in performance. In the worst-case scenario change can mean performance degradation and poor user experience.
To ensure that the worst-case scenario is less likely, Oracle Database includes multiple tools to help administrators baseline SQL performance prior to upgrade, lock SQL execution plans and perform comparative testing to reduce risk during upgrade and patching windows.
In this session, you will learn how to perform proactive testing before upgrading to Oracle 19c. We will share how real application testing can be used to take the guesswork out of change.
Using the SQL Plan Management features such as SQL Plan Baselines & Plan Evolution, we will prevent performance regressing by leveraging known execution plans while ensuring change is introduced in a controlled manner.
